Folk Singer Posted March 28, 2014 #227 Share Posted March 28, 2014 It was good! We made full use of the concierge lounge - which was nice for meeting people and stuff. However, that caused us to miss most of the nighttime entertainment... because by the time we finished up there and then had dinner it was 9 or later. We were able to sit in the suite section at the ice show - which was a great perk! The room was really adorable... and there was a plug that we didn't know what to do with until the cabin steward told us it made the room moo. Hahaha that was hilarious!! The ice cream was yummy and tasted fresh when I had it. We were allowed a small scoop each but we could get it in a waffle cone if we wanted. The door banging wasn't an issue. I noticed it but only because i was listening for it. All in all - it was a great room with perks. Not sure we'd do it again as I missed having a view of the water. Anything else you wanted to know? EmpressofPurple Posted May 13, 2014 #249 Share Posted May 13, 2014 So interesting to read all of this! In paying close attention to everybody's posts, there seems to be contradictory information about: 1) Whether room is noisy at night (or not) 2) Whether there is a punch card or individual coupons (2/day) for ice cream, and 3) Whether it is only for a small single scoop, or whatever you want (including milkshakes) 4) Whether CL access is effected through (i) reprogramming the regular room card, (ii) a separate, single WHITE card, (iii) a separate, single GOLD card, or (iv) TWO separate GOLD cards... (and whether these are provided upon boarding or delivered to the room within the next day or so)... and (v) where a GOLD card is provided, if this ALSO provides access to all other FULL SUITE amenities, including reserved seating areas at shows and by the pool; Barefoot Beach at Labadee (and cabana reservation privileges there if available after regular full suite guests); ordering room service from the full MDR menu. Hmmm... I wonder if the discrepancies have to do with: A) WHEN the cruise occurred (i.e., I believe in the past ALL D+ and Suite guests needed that separate WHITE card to access the CL)... B) WHO is the concierge (it sounds like some provide full suite service, including a gold card)... C) THE B&J staff (seems as if some will offer whatever you desire, while others only do the small ice cream scoop)... and D) maintenance/guest services (who may or may not be able to do something to keep the adjacent hallway doors from banging shut when in use by staff in the wee hours).
